OAL: 8 3/4 inches
BLADE: 4 1/2 inches tip to handle with jimping; hand-sanded to 1200 grit. The steel is 203E forged to
1095. 1095 is the cutting edge. I forge my own metal.
THICKNESS: .160 at the ricasso
HANDLE: Stabilized Black Palm with 416 SS pins.
